It does not seem likely that anything as exotic as data structures and
programming interfaces would be required. What is necessary is to get
the right people interested. Once the specification is written, and
the various popular operating systems start to come with the file,
then libtool could start to pay attention to it. Things like this
typically take years to accomplish.
The FHS was relatively easy to work out since it was based on
long-standing conventions established by SunOS in the late '80s and
early '90s. A multi-lib architecture description format would be
entirely new so someone would need to invent it and propose it to the
right group of people to propel it to standard status. An alternative
is to follow the approach used by pkg-config and simply show up with
the right tool for the job.
